Loading 45 ACP. Index is correct in alinement. Ever other case , when it starts in the shell plate it cocks it forewards and you have to pull the case backward to you and then it goes in, A Lee pRO 1000, Thanks - Joe

KYCaster
12-07-2007, 09:45 PM
Try some graphite on the platform where the case slides into the shell holder. Also on the top and bottom of the rails where the case pusher slides. Any little hang ups there will cause what you describe.

Oh...and make sure the shell plate is shugged down, if its a little higher than the feeder platform you'll get hang ups there.

Rub several coats of Johnson's Paste Wax on the feed platform. Makes all the difference in how smooth the cases slide into position.

I did what all you said, Still no work, I took it all apart, Check the fit to everthing.The hex. rod that goes up threw the center of the drive bolt is woren very sloppy, I put the rod into it and put it the lathe and tighten up the chuck in 3 different spots on the drive bolt. Now no play and indexs perfect evertime. Thanks for the help, Joe
